Marib's deputy governor discusses with UN delegation relief activities
[12/07/2021 07:49]

MARIB - SABA
Deputy Governor of Marib Abd-Rabbu Miftah discussed Monday with the delegation of the United Nations headed by Deputy Envoy of the UN to Yemen for Humanitarian Affairs Diego Zuwila boosting partnership with the local authority and concerned offices for providing relief and shelters to displaced people.

Miftah discussed with the delegation, which included Director of OCHA in Aden, director of UNICEF office in Aden and Director of OCHA in Marib, a number of issues and topics associated with activities of UN organizations in relief and humanitarian fields in the province and increasing and urgent needs of the displaced people.

He reviewed efforts of the local authority in cooperation with humanitarian partners of providing help and shelter to displaced people and most significant challenges facing the local authority.

For his part, the Deputy Head of the UN Envoy to Yemen made it clear that his visit to Marib aims at inspecting performance of the UN organizations in the province and studying the humanitarian needs in the province.

He reviewed plans, programs and projects of the UN organizations to be implemented in Marib in the future, thanking the leadership of the province for continuous cooperation and facilitating the work of these organizations.
